you have some over lap the m model and buzz are very similar so for now I would choose one that feels better in the hand and or flies better for you and go with that just so you don’t have to choose as much although sometimes some disc feel good for forehand and bad for backhand so if one feels better/ flies for forehand and one feels/ flies backhand then you could have designated forehand and backhand discs.

alos remember as a beginner your arm speed is slower so you should only be throwing discs that match your arm speed don’t buy big distance drivers yet midranges will go just as if not farther and also when you don’t have enough arm speed for a disc it’s flight. numbers are in accurate and it becomes very over stable so stick to mids and maybe fairways for now

Your elbow drops when you pull through that causes rounding. Pretend that you are arm wrestling and you win you should feel a tension in your shoulder area (it’s fine if you don’t) and your whole lower arm should be level. Focus on keeping that tension in your shoulder throughout the reach back and into the release. you are also needlessly lowering the disc when you do your xstep try to keep it at chest level
